非选择题部分
注意事项:用黑色字迹的签字笔或钢笔将答案写在答题纸上,不能答在试题卷上。
二、填空题:本大题共10空,每空1分,共10分。
16.数据管理经历了三个发展阶段:人工管理阶段、 阶段和数据库系统阶段。
17.根据关系数据模型的性质要求,同一个关系中任意两个元组不能
18.在关系代数中, θ连接是从两个关系的 中选取属性间满足一定条件的元组。
19.如果要限制用户通过视图向表中插人的数据必须满足视图定义时指定的谓词条件,必须在定义视图的CREATE VIEW语句中使用_ 选项。
20.在关系模式R(S,SN,D)和K(D,CN,NM)中,R的主码是S,K的主码是D,则D在R中称为
21.在关系模式分解中,若要保证不丢失信息,则分解应具有
22.在JDBC中,充当可移植的接口并且是指向所有驱动程序的入口点的类是 类
23.ADO中,提供一种简单而很有效的方法来处理查询或存储过程的对象是
24. PowerBuilder是一个基于_ 界面的客户/服务器前端应用开发工具。
25.在分布式数据库系统中,用户不必关心数据分布的细节,这种性质称为
三、简答题:本大题共10小题,每小题3分,共30分。
26.什么是函数依赖?
27.简述各级封锁协议及其作用。
28.简述故障恢复中利用日志文件恢复事务的过程。
29.一个ASP文件由哪几部分组成?
30.简述使用JDBC将-一个Java应用程序连接到数据源的通用流程。
31.简述第三代数据库系统的基本特征。
32.简述面向对象程序设计的基本思想。
33.简述多媒体数据库管理系统的三级层次结构。
34.分布式数据库管理系统由哪几部分组成?
35.什么是数据仓库?
四、设计题:本大题共4小题,每小题5分,共20分。
有如下三个关系模式:
学生:S(S# ,SN,ACE ,SEX) ,属性含义依次为:学号,姓名,年龄,性别。
课程:C(C# ,CN ,TEACHER) ,属性含义依次为:课程号,课程名,教师。
选课:SC(S# ,C#,SCORE) ,属性含义依次为:学号,课程号,成绩。
用SQL语句完成36 -39题。
36.查询“张子涵”同学选修的所有课程的课程名。
37.查询选修4门以上(含4门)课程的男学生的姓名。
38.将成绩低于60分的同学的成绩提高5%。
39.删除“吴宇”同学选修的全部课程。
五、综合题:10分。
40.某小区物业管理系统包括如下信息:
房屋:房屋编号、房型、建筑面积、使用面积
业主:业主编号、姓名、性别、电话、身份证号:
维修单:维修单号、维修内容、维修日期、费用、经办人
维修员:工号、姓名.工种、地址、电话
其中,一个业主可在小区购买多个房屋,但每个房屋的业主只有一个;每个房屋可能有多个维修单,但每个维修单只属于一个房屋 ;-个维修员可以接多个维修单每个维修单只用于-一个维修员。请根据上述语义完成以下操作:
(1)建立-一个反映上述局部应用的ER模型,要求标注联系类型(可省略实体属性)。(5分)
(2)根据转换规则,将ER模型转换成关系模型,要求标注每个关系模型的主键和外键(如果存在)。(5分)
更多自考笔记串讲、复习资料请进华课网校自考频道获取…………
【>>> 自考资料包点击领取 <<<】
不知道如何备考?从何下手?考试科目太多?临渊羡鱼不如退而结网,华课网校校开通了2020自学考试全科VIP班,让学员选择自己想要的科目自考全科VIP班 各科精讲+黑科技焚题库+考前模拟试题+导师课程随您挑选 助力自考!